首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

xml Android布局的问题。布局与工具栏重叠

XML是一种标记语言,常用于描述数据的结构和内容。在Android开发中,XML广泛用于定义应用程序的布局和用户界面。

Android布局问题是指在Android应用中,布局元素与工具栏(Toolbar)重叠的情况。这可能导致用户界面显示不正常,影响应用的可用性和用户体验。

解决Android布局与工具栏重叠的问题,可以采取以下几种方法:

  1. 使用适当的布局容器:Android提供了多种布局容器,如LinearLayout、RelativeLayout、ConstraintLayout等,可以根据具体需求选择合适的容器来实现布局。确保布局容器能够正确地管理子视图的位置和大小,避免与工具栏重叠。
  2. 设置正确的布局属性:在布局元素的XML代码中,可以设置各种布局属性来控制视图的位置和大小。例如,使用android:layout_margin属性设置视图的外边距,确保与其他视图之间有足够的间距,避免重叠。
  3. 使用ScrollView或NestedScrollView:如果布局中的内容超过屏幕高度,可以将整个布局包裹在ScrollView或NestedScrollView中,以便用户可以滚动查看全部内容。
  4. 调整工具栏的位置:如果布局元素与工具栏重叠,可以通过调整工具栏的位置或大小来避免重叠。例如,使用android:layout_below属性将某个视图放置在工具栏下方,或者使用android:layout_marginTop属性为工具栏预留一定的空间。

推荐的腾讯云相关产品:腾讯云移动解决方案,具体产品包括移动推送、移动分析、移动测试等,可以帮助开发者优化移动应用的用户体验和性能。产品介绍链接地址:https://cloud.tencent.com/product/umeng

总结:在Android开发中,布局与工具栏重叠是常见的问题,可以通过选择合适的布局容器、设置正确的布局属性、使用ScrollView或NestedScrollView以及调整工具栏的位置等方法来解决。腾讯云提供了移动解决方案,帮助开发者优化移动应用的用户体验和性能。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券